Perhaps I am mistaken, but the "goat" swords wielded by Silchas Ruin in MT, RG, and DoD are blue steele, and early Letherii make. The sword found by the Watch at the Shore is a Hust blade, and quenched in dragon's blood or something like that. The swords wielded by Silchas Ruin at the time of the battle with the Andii and Edur v. the Che'Maille were shattered and used to form Rhulad's blade (possibly). These are all different blades.
